Commissioning Engineer focuses on supporting the commissioning and testing of synchronous condenser equipment and associated systems.

What the role involves

  • Supporting the commissioning and testing of synchronous condenser equipment and associated systems.
  • Carry out pre-commissioning, functional testing, system checks and energisation activities.
  • Work closely with site management, engineering, construction and client teams to ensure safe and efficient commissioning delivery.
  • Test packs, permits, method statements and technical documentation.
  • Resolve technical issues during commissioning and start-up activities.
  • Ensure all commissioning works are completed in line with project specifications, safety standards and quality requirements.

Skills and requirements

  • Previous experience as a Commissioning Engineer on energy, power generation, substation, HV, grid or industrial projects.
  • Strong understanding of commissioning processes.
  • Ability to read and interpret technical drawings, electrical schematics and commissioning procedures.
  • Experience working on live construction or energisation environments.
